A Dassault Dossier: Aircraft Acquisition in France,

Abstract

The report is concerned with Avions Marcel Dassault-Breguet, generally held to be one of the most efficient aircraft development and production firms in the western world. Its purpose is to examine and evaluate the policies, strategies, operating practices, and external relationships that appear to be responsible for that reputation and for the achievements that underlie it. A principal object of the study is to identify those Dassault attributes that might beneficially be adapted to an American setting and to estimate the feasibility of so doing.
